CSS加号选择器是CSS3新增的一种选择器,用于选中某个元素的直接子元素。它的语法格式为“父元素+子元素”,父元素与子元素之间需要使用加号符号进行连接。
父元素 + 子元素 { 属性: 值; }
加号选择器可以应用于多种场景,如菜单导航栏、表格列表、详情页展示等。在实现菜单导航栏时,我们可以使用加号选择器来选中顶部菜单和下拉菜单之间的关系,然后对下拉菜单进行定位等样式的设置。
nav >ul { display:none; } nav >a:hover + ul { display:block; }
在上面的代码中,我们使用了“a:hover+ul”的加号选择器,选中鼠标悬停在顶部菜单a标签上的下拉菜单ul元素,并为其设置了display:block,使其出现在页面上。
除了在菜单导航栏中使用加号选择器,我们还可以在表格列表等场景中使用。例如,我们想对表格中的第一行tr元素设置样式,可以使用如下代码。
table >tbody >tr:first-child { background-color: #F5F5F5; }
在上面的代码中,我们使用了“tr:first-child”的加号选择器,选中表格中的第一行tr元素,并为其设置background-color。
总而言之,CSS加号选择器为我们提供了极大的方便,可以在CSS开发中极大地提高效率,让开发者更好地利用CSS样式来进行各种布局、设计等操作。